Shipping container construction refers to the practice of using steel shipping containers as structural aspects for structures and other structures. Initially created for carrying goods throughout seas, these containers are repurposed into homes, offices, pop-up stores, and even schools. By converting these resilient metal boxes into livable areas, contractors emphasize sustainability and resourcefulness.

Cost-Effectiveness: One of the main benefits of shipping container construction is cost savings. Containers are typically readily available at a fraction of the cost of traditional structure products. This cost opens avenues for ingenious building projects, especially in locations with minimal budget plans.
Sustainability: By repurposing existing products, the construction of shipping container homes decreases waste and motivates sustainable living. It is a practical method of using a resource that may otherwise contribute to landfill overflow.
Speed of Construction: Shipping container structures can often be assembled rapidly. Given that containers arrive pre-fabricated to a degree, the time required for on-site construction can be significantly minimized.
Toughness and Security: Shipping containers are constructed to endure extreme conditions during transportation. They are made from corten steel, which is weather-resistant and uses considerable toughness. This makes them protect for storage and living.
Mobility: Shipping container homes can be transferred with relative ease. This versatility fits those who may wish to alter their environments or move their home for various factors.

While there are numerous benefits, potential home builders must also consider numerous challenges associated with shipping container construction.
Building Codes and Regulations: Not all locations enable the construction of shipping container homes. It's necessary to investigate regional zoning laws and building regulations to avoid prospective legal problems.
Insulation Issues: Shipping containers can keep heat in summertime and can be too cold in winter season. Correct insulation solutions are necessary to produce a comfy living environment.
Minimal Space: Containers usually have fixed dimensions, which may limit design choices and space. Cautious planning is vital for accommodating the needs of the residents.
Design Complexity: While containers offer versatility, producing a functional layout can be tough. Designers and home builders must think creatively to take full advantage of the readily available area.
Deterioration and Maintenance: The metal used in containers can rust if not dealt with properly. Routine upkeep is required to ensure the structural integrity of the container.

1. Just how much does it cost to build a shipping container home?
Expenses can differ extensively depending upon the design, area, and materials Used Shipping Containers. On average, a fundamental shipping container home may cost in between ₤ 10,000 to ₤ 50,000, omitting land expenses.
2. Are shipping container homes safe?
Yes, shipping container homes can be safe and secure when properly constructed and designed. It's important to deal with experienced builders who comprehend the necessary modifications.
3. The length of time do shipping container homes last?
With proper upkeep, shipping container homes can last for years, frequently outliving traditional wood-framed homes.
4. Can I get financing for a shipping container home?
Yes, some lending institutions offer funding specifically for alternative construction techniques like shipping container homes. It's advisable to seek advice from home mortgage professionals.
5. Are shipping container homes energy-efficient?
Shipping container homes can be created to be energy-efficient with proper insulation, photovoltaic panels, and energy-saving home appliances.
